She would be considered as Junior in any case and such position not comes with Housing allowance, travel etc. She may get a 13 month and the usual MPF contribution and on top at least 12 working hours per day.
Is she going to join a company as In House Legal Counsel? With a couple of years of experience, she will probably be paid between HK$25K to HK$40K per month. There are the Qualified Lawyers Transfer Tests that overseas lawyers can study for and write - then she can get qualifed as a Hong Kong solicitor. However, being in-house counsel - usually means she will not be paid as much as her counterparts in private practice.
